1. Consistently High Standards of Cleanliness

Hotels are expected to uphold impeccable standards of hygiene, and laundry plays a significant part in that. A commercial laundry service is equipped with industrial-grade washers, dryers, and finishing equipment that can handle high volumes of laundry while ensuring top-notch cleanliness.

These services often use hospital-grade detergents and high-temperature washing techniques that remove stains, bacteria, and allergens. This ensures that linens and towels meet the highest hygiene standards, which is particularly important in a post-COVID world where sanitation is a top priority.

3. Operational Efficiency and Focus on Core Services

Managing an in-house laundry facility requires investment in space, equipment, maintenance, chemicals, water, electricity, and staff. It’s not only costly but also diverts management’s attention away from core hospitality functions such as guest service, marketing, and experience enhancement.

Outsourcing laundry services allows hotel managers to focus on improving front-of-house operations. Commercial laundry providers manage the entire process—from pickup and sorting to washing, drying, folding, and delivery—ensuring a seamless supply of clean linens without operational disruptions.


4. Cost-Effectiveness Over Time

Setting up and maintaining an in-house laundry facility involves high capital expenditure. This includes purchasing commercial machines, hiring laundry staff, maintaining machines, and dealing with utilities like water and electricity. On top of that, downtime due to maintenance or breakdowns can severely affect daily operations.

With commercial laundry services, hotels benefit from economies of scale. These providers spread costs across multiple clients, resulting in lower per-unit laundry costs. Moreover, they often provide transparent pricing models and flexible packages based on the size and nature of the hospitality business.

7. Better Linen Lifespan and Fabric Care

Commercial laundries are not just about cleaning—they also specialize in linen care. They use specific wash cycles, fabric-specific detergents, and gentle drying techniques to prolong the life of your hotel’s investment in linens and uniforms.

Professional handling reduces wear and tear, minimizes shrinkage and preserves the fabric’s softness, brightness, and durability. This reduces the need for frequent replacements and ensures that your linen inventory lasts longer.


8. Compliance with Health Regulations

In Singapore and other regulated hospitality markets, hotels must comply with stringent health and hygiene standards. Outsourcing laundry to a licensed commercial provider ensures compliance with local regulations regarding cleanliness, water usage, waste disposal, and worker safety.

Most commercial laundries provide service records, hygiene reports, and quality assurance certificates which can help your hotel during audits or inspections by regulatory authorities.
